CVE-2017-1000200

CVE-2017-1000200 is a high-severity vulnerability in Tcmu-runner Project Tcmu-runner with a CVSS 3.x base score of 7.5. It is not currently listed as actively exploited by CISA, and its EPSS exploit-prediction score is low. The underlying weakness is classified as CWE-476.

Key facts

Description

tcmu-runner version 1.0.5 to 1.2.0 is vulnerable to a dbus triggered NULL pointer dereference in the tcmu-runner daemon's on_unregister_handler() function resulting in denial of service

How severe is CVE-2017-1000200?
CVE-2017-1000200 has a CVSS 3.x base score of 7.5, rated high severity. It is exploitable over network with low attack complexity, requires no privileges and no user interaction. Impact on confidentiality is none, integrity none, and availability high.
Is CVE-2017-1000200 being actively exploited?
It is not currently listed in CISA's KEV catalog. Its EPSS exploit-prediction score is 1% (69th percentile), an estimate of the probability of exploitation in the next 30 days.
